Salary Insights in Arkansas

With a median salary of 83,760, Dental Hygienists in Arkansas earn 11% below the national median of $94,260. Arkansas ranks #31 among 50 states. The typical licensing timeline is 6-24 months.

FAQ

How long does it take to become a Dental Hygienist in Arkansas?

Most applicants finish the licensing path in about 6-24 months, but timing can change based on education track, exam scheduling, and board processing.

What is the typical Dental Hygienist salary in Arkansas?

The median annual salary for Dental Hygienists in Arkansas is 83,760. Salaries range from $56,430 (10th percentile) to $101,250 (90th percentile).

How does the Dental Hygienist salary in Arkansas compare to the national average?

Dental Hygienists in Arkansas earn 11% below the national median of $94,260, with a state median of 83,760.

How many Dental Hygienists work in Arkansas?

Arkansas employs approximately 1,790 Dental Hygienists according to BLS data.
